Nana Addo is an unforgotten memory on the minds of Ghanaians. In the vision of Ghana’s first president to have a “higher level of civilized living” (Nkrumah, p. XV, “Africa Must Unite”) Nana Addo having the sense of care for development and civilization for the people of Ghana, has revisited this vision of our first president.

It is only under the Nana Addo presidency that Ghana has seen mass education which is not far from the vision of “higher level of civilized living” under the Free Senior High Policy (FSHS). Job Creation: believing in the slogan that Ghana can live on her own, hence, the policy “Ghana Beyond Aid”, under your presidency; although not completely but adequately, you have implemented many of this job creation policies. The 1D 1F policy is ongoing. He has vitalized many dying industries under this policy, only that my municipality is yet to realize hers. The planting for food and jobs policy has not been left unheeded.

I know the land area of Ghana is so big and can’t be covered within the time frame you have. However, the beginning of such projects at some various districts and some towns give hope to places such as mine (Jomoro Municipality) that are yet to have their share.

To employ graduates without jobs, your presidency crafted NABCO to help provide a temporary solution. Although unemployment rate has reduced, due to your technique and I thank you for your use of your leadership skills to the benefit of Ghanaians the situation is in existence. Still, there is room for improvement. All the same, you stand out for the steps you’re taking to eradicate unemployment in Ghana.
